ruthenian
Adjective
/ruːˈθiːniən/

Definition
Of or relating to Ruthenia, a historical region in Eastern Europe, or its people or culture.

Examples
- The Ruthenian culture is rich with traditions and history.
- Many Ruthenian communities celebrate unique festivals that highlight their heritage.
- Ruthenian folk music is known for its distinctive melodies.

Meaning
The term describes anything connected to Ruthenia, which is historically associated with parts of Ukraine, Poland, and Slovakia.
